The muffler is a key component of your vehicle’s exhaust system, designed to reduce engine noise and help direct exhaust gases safely out of the engine. While it may seem like a separate part from the catalytic converter, the muffler and converter work closely together to ensure smooth exhaust flow. The muffler helps maintain a proper exhaust backpressure, while the catalytic converter reduces harmful emissions. If one component fails, it can have a cascading effect on the other, potentially leading to more significant issues in your vehicle’s exhaust system.
How Muffler Failure Affects Exhaust Flow
A failing muffler can cause a host of problems, particularly related to exhaust flow. If the muffler is damaged, it can lead to reduced exhaust flow, or conversely, excessive backpressure. Both of these conditions create additional strain on the exhaust system. Reduced flow may cause engine inefficiency, resulting in poor performance, while excessive backpressure can inhibit the engine’s ability to expel exhaust gases, leading to further mechanical problems. This disruption in the flow of gases can put added pressure on the catalytic converter, accelerating wear and potentially causing it to malfunction.
Excessive Heat: A Major Threat to the Catalytic Converter
When exhaust gases are not properly vented due to muffler failure, excessive heat can build up within the exhaust system. The catalytic converter relies on proper temperature control to efficiently break down harmful emissions. If the converter is exposed to excessive heat, often caused by poor exhaust flow from a damaged muffler, it can lead to overheating. This overheating may cause the internal components of the converter to degrade, eventually leading to a total failure of the catalytic converter. Preventative Maintenance: Avoiding a Chain Reaction
To prevent muffler failure from damaging your catalytic converter, regular maintenance and inspection of your exhaust system are essential. Look out for signs of muffler damage, such as strange noises, reduced fuel efficiency, or increased engine vibration. Keeping the muffler in good condition ensures proper exhaust flow, which directly benefits the catalytic converter’s performance. Regular checks will help catch minor issues before they become major problems, ultimately prolonging the lifespan of both your muffler and catalytic converter.
